The Tyler Run-Queens Gate housing market is very competitive. The median sale price of a home in Tyler Run-Queens Gate was $285K last month, up 25.9% since last year. The median sale price per square foot in Tyler Run-Queens Gate is $147, up 3.5% since last year.
What is the housing market like in Tyler Run-Queens Gate today?
In March 2024, Tyler Run-Queens Gate home prices were up 25.9% compared to last year, selling for a median price of $285K. On average, homes in Tyler Run-Queens Gate sell after 30 days on the market compared to 17 days last year. There were 15 homes sold in March this year, up from 6 last year.

Flood Factor
Tyler Run-Queens Gate has a moderate risk of flooding. 66 properties in Tyler Run-Queens Gate are likely to be
severely affected
by flooding over the next 30 years. This represents 10% of all properties in Tyler Run-Queens Gate. Flood risk is increasing slower than the national average.

Fire Factor
Tyler Run-Queens Gate has a minor risk of wildfire. There are 122 properties in Tyler Run-Queens Gate that have some risk of being affected by wildfire over the next 30 years. This represents 15% of all properties in Tyler Run-Queens Gate.

Wind Factor
Tyler Run-Queens Gate has a Moderate Wind Factor® risk based on the projected likelihood and speed of hurricane, tornado, or severe storm winds impacting it. Tyler Run-Queens Gate is most at risk from hurricanes. 786 properties in Tyler Run-Queens Gate have some risk of being in a severe wind event within the next 30 years.
Wind likelihood over time
If an exceedingly rare windstorm
(a 1-in-3,000 year storm event)
occurred today, it could cause wind gusts of up to 64 mph. In 30 years, an event of this same likelihood would show increased wind gusts of up to 73 mph.
